Supply Of Water and Distribution Solutions
Water supply and circulation systems are critical components of metropolitan infrastructure, typically depending on high-density polyethylene (HDPE) pipes for their sturdiness and effectiveness. These systems transportation safe and clean water from therapy centers to consumers, guaranteeing availability and safety and security. HDPE pipes are favored for their resistance to rust, chemicals, and extreme temperature levels, which boosts their long life and reduces maintenance costs. Additionally, their lightweight nature permits much easier setup and transport, making them optimal for various urban and rural applications.

Their smooth interior surface reduces rubbing losses, enhancing water flow prices. As cities continue to expand, the demand for reliable water system systems boosts, placing HDPE pipelines as a lasting service for modern framework jobs. Their tested record makes them a recommended option among designers and urban organizers alike
Wastewater Administration and Treatment
Reliable wastewater administration and treatment are crucial for preserving public health and ecological quality. HDPE pipelines play an essential duty in this process as a result of their longevity, resistance to rust, and capacity to stand up to harsh chemicals. These pipelines are commonly utilized in numerous applications, including sewer systems, stormwater drainage, and wastewater therapy facilities. Their light-weight nature facilitates much easier installation and transportation, lowering labor costs and time.
On top of that, HDPE pipes have a smooth indoor surface that reduces friction loss, promoting efficient flow rates. They are also less prone to leaks and failings contrasted to conventional products, making sure that pollutants are consisted of successfully. In addition, their adaptability enables versatility in different soil conditions, making them suitable for varied ecological settings. As industries significantly focus on sustainable practices, making use of HDPE pipes in wastewater administration systems aligns with objectives for lowering environmental impact and boosting source healing.
Agricultural Irrigation Solutions
In farming settings, reliable watering services are important for enhancing crop returns and handling water resources. HDPE (High-Density Polyethylene) pipelines play an essential function in contemporary irrigation systems as a result of their toughness, versatility, and resistance to deterioration. Their capability to hold up against high pressures makes them ideal for both surface area and subsurface irrigation applications, making certain uniform water circulation across areas.
Farmers can utilize HDPE pipelines in drip irrigation systems, which supply water directly to plant origins, minimizing wastefulness and promoting healthy and balanced growth. In addition, these pipes are light-weight and easy to set up, lowering labor expenses and installment time. Their long life expectancy and reduced maintenance needs better enhance their charm in farming methods.
In addition, HDPE pipes are ecologically pleasant, as they can be recycled and do not leach unsafe chemicals into the soil. This makes them a sustainable selection for farmers aiming to adopt eco-friendly agricultural techniques while taking full advantage of performance.

How Does HDPE Pipeline Compare to PVC Pipeline in Price?
As a whole, HDPE pipeline often tends to be much more pricey than PVC pipeline because of its improved toughness and flexibility. Nonetheless, long-term price considerations, such as upkeep and life-span, might prefer HDPE in particular applications.
What Is the Lifespan of HDPE Water Lines Under Numerous Problems?
HDPE pipelines normally have a life expectancy of 50 to 100 years, relying on ecological conditions, installment practices, and usage. Aspects such as temperature, dirt type, and direct exposure to chemicals can greatly affect their durability.
Can HDPE Pipes Be Recycled After Usage?
Yes, HDPE pipes can be reused after use. The recycling procedure includes melting down the material, enabling it to be repurposed into new products, thus advertising sustainability and lowering ecological influence connected with plastic waste.
Exist Any Kind Of Specific Installation Challenges With HDPE Pipelines?
Installment obstacles with HDPE pipelines consist of appropriate jointing methods, making sure appropriate trench conditions, and handling thermal growth. Furthermore, knowledgeable labor is called for to manage specific devices, which can complicate the installment procedure in different atmospheres.

What Accreditations Should I Seek When Buying HDPE Pipes?
